MIDI Mappings are not remembered
« on: January 20, 2022, 06:33:45 pm »
I'm using three instances of Pigments, within host application GigPerformer, with each instance set to a different MIDI channel (1, 2, 3). In each instance, I've set up MIDI mappings for CC#7 to control its master volume: CC#7 on MIDI Ch. 1 controls the first instance, on MIDI Ch. 2 it controls the second instances, and on Ch. 3 the third instance. This works great as long as I keep GigPerformer open, but unfortunately these mappings are not saved within the host file - they are lost when I close GigPerformer and reopen the same host file. (Actually, the Ch. 1 mapping is "remembered", since it is the default setting, but the other two instances default back to master volume responding to CC#7 on MIDI channel 1 only.)

I've tried creating Saved Configurations for the 2nd and 3rd instances, but these configurations disappear when I reopen the host file. I don't see any point in exporting the configurations and re-importing them every time, as this would take longer than simply re-setting the MIDI Channel #s for the 2nd and 3rd instances' CC#7 mappings.

It would be nice if the MIDI mappings could be saved with the Pigments preset, but unfortunately this does not happen either.
